In a rural location in the parish of Stowe on the Shropshire/Radnorshire borderland countryside, yet convenient for the market town of Knighton, which is just 1.5 miles in distance which offers great everyday amenities which includes a railway station, inns, a doctors surgery, shops, supermarket and petrol station, leisure centre and primary school, etc. Further amenities can be found in the town of Presteigne, approximately 9 miles, Bishops Castle approximately 13 miles, together with Ludlow approximately 17 miles. The village of Bucknell is approximately 4.5 miles with a good range of village amenities .We understand that the property dates to circa 1700s and was the Mill House to the former Mill nearby. The accommodation provides a wealth of character features including a living room featuring a wonderful inglenook fireplace and woodburning stove. It is well maintained with a recent addition of UPVC wood effect, windows and front door to the front of the property.Outside there is a traditional barn which has planning permission for a residential Annexe.
